The Patriots won the coin toss and deferred, giving Aaron Rodgers and the Jets offense first on the field. After a pair of first downs, a penalty drawn by Anfernee Jennings and a sack by Deatrich Wise, the Jets pulled it back. On 3rd-and-19, Rodgers’ quick pass was completely off the sticks.

New England’s first drive was short and they quickly found themselves down three goals with little chance.

The Jets’ next drive started in a similar fashion with a pair of first downs. New England’s run defense then felt the loss of Ja’Whaun Bentley with the addition of an unnecessary roughness penalty on Jahlani Tavai that put them in the red zone. Rodgers eventually hit Allen Lazard on a speedy hitter that got loose off Alex Austin and took him 10 yards for a score. (Patriots 0 : 7 Jets)
